I have recced two walks for today – not out of sheer enthusiasm I assure you !!

The first would take us up the river Twiss and, after a loop to add length, down the river Doe – this is the Waterfall walk which is tough with a multitude of steps up and down as you walk alongside each river. It would be amazing if there had been rain with the numerous waterfalls looking stunning, BUT there is a charge of £5 per person because the paths are on private land. I came back thinking that B group walkers would feel that £5 on top of the coach and coffee/beers afterwards was a bit steep.

So – I have charted the walk you now see but have to say that this will not have been recced before this note is posted on the website. I will be recceing it on Friday 5th August and have more detail for the clipboard on the coach.

The walk starts at 412 ft ascending over the next 3.4 miles to 1318ft followed by a further peak of 1044ft after 5.16 miles. The walk measures 8.12 miles and is over open land along lanes and paths. As you can see we will cross both rivers further upstream than Ingleton – both were dry on the first recce, though the waterfalls had plenty of water to sparkle.
